Output c21b9fe2e0890823469d0d0b5fbb939a492ee87ce8752e37296cf9130f789ec2:3

value
17948999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bea0631cbeeb983e4bbad5d2e4142598315272 OP_EQUAL
address
M8LFJADmuMfHxu68d4EsrLV5Mw2DDwN1cj
transaction
c21b9fe2e0890823469d0d0b5fbb939a492ee87ce8752e37296cf9130f789ec2
spent
true